備份CentOS Java環境可以幫助你在系統崩潰或需要重新安裝Java時快速恢復。以下是備份和恢復CentOS Java環境的步驟:
備份Java安裝目錄
Java通常安裝在/usr/lib/jvm
或/opt/java
目錄下。你可以使用rsync
或cp
命令來備份這些目錄。
sudo rsync -a /usr/lib/jvm /backup/java
或者
sudo cp -a /usr/lib/jvm /backup/java
備份Java配置文件
Java的配置文件通常位于/etc/profile.d/
或~/.bashrc
、~/.bash_profile
等文件中。你可以備份這些文件。
sudo cp -a /etc/profile.d/java.sh /backup/java
sudo cp -a ~/.bashrc /backup/java
sudo cp -a ~/.bash_profile /backup/java
備份Java版本信息
你可以備份java -version
的輸出,以便在恢復時驗證Java版本。
java -version > /backup/java_version.txt
恢復Java安裝目錄
使用rsync
或cp
命令將備份的Java目錄恢復到原位置。
sudo rsync -a /backup/java /usr/lib/jvm
或者
sudo cp -a /backup/java /usr/lib/jvm
恢復Java配置文件 將備份的配置文件恢復到原位置。
sudo cp -a /backup/java/java.sh /etc/profile.d/
sudo cp -a /backup/java/.bashrc /home/your_username/
sudo cp -a /backup/java/.bash_profile /home/your_username/
請將your_username
替換為你的實際用戶名。
驗證Java版本 恢復完成后,驗證Java版本是否正確。
java -version
輸出應與備份時的java_version.txt
文件中的內容一致。
通過以上步驟,你可以有效地備份和恢復CentOS Java環境。